❚❚ ❚❚ Custom Setting f15: Assign Remote Fn Button
Custom Setting f15: Assign Remote Fn Button
Choose the role played by the Fn buttons on optional WR-1 or WR-T10
wireless remote controllers.
Option
q Preview
Press the button to preview depth of fi eld.
r FV lock
Press the button to lock fl ash value (supported fl ash units
only). Press again to cancel FV lock.
B
AE/AF lock
Focus and exposure lock while the button is pressed.
C
AE lock only
Exposure locks while the button is pressed.
D AE lock (Reset
Exposure locks when the button is pressed, and remains
on release)
locked until the button is pressed a second time, the
shutter is released, or the standby timer expires.
F
AF lock only
Focus locks while the button is pressed.
A AF-ON
Pressing the button initiates autofocus.
s
Flash off
The fl ash will not fi re in photos taken while the button is
pressed.
4 + NEF (RAW)
If image quality is set to JPEG fi ne, JPEG normal, or JPEG
basic, "RAW" will be displayed in the control panel and
an NEF (RAW) copy will be recorded with the next picture
taken after the button is pressed (to record NEF/RAW
copies with a series of photographs, keep the shutter-
release button pressed halfway between shots). To exit
without recording an NEF (RAW) copy, press the button
again.
a Live view
Press the button to start and end live view.
None
The button has no eff ect.
Wireless Remote Controllers
A
The camera shutter can be released remotely using optional WR-R10, WR-T10,
or WR-1 wireless remote controllers (the WR-R10 requires a WR-A10 adapter;
for details, see the manual provided with the controller). If Record movies is
selected for Custom Setting g4 (Assign shutter button), the shutter-release
button on the wireless remote controller can be used to start movie live view and
record movies: press it halfway to start movie live view and all the way down to
start or end movie recording.

The Setup Menu
The Setup Menu
The following changes have been made to the setup menu:
❚❚ ❚❚ Wireless Transmitter (WT-4)/Network (UT-1)
Wireless Transmitter (WT-4)/Network (UT-1)
The Wireless transmitter item in the setup menu has been renamed
Wireless transmitter (WT-4) and a Network (UT-1) item has been
added (for more information on the Network (UT-1) item, download
the latest version of the manual for the UT-1 communication unit).
Be sure to update the fi rmware and supplied software for the wireless
transmitter or communication unit to the latest versions. Update the
UT-1 fi rmware to version 2.0 or later and the Wireless Transmitter Utility
software to version 1.5.0 or later.
Locking Focus with the B
Locking Focus with the
During viewfi nder photography, focus can be locked using the B
button in place of the shutter-release button. If AF-ON only is selected
for Custom Setting a4 (AF activation), the camera will not focus when
the shutter-release button is pressed halfway; instead, the camera will
focus when the B button is pressed, at which point focus will lock
and remain locked until the B button is pressed again. The in-focus
indicator will not be displayed in the viewfi nder. The update changes
the behavior of the B button as follows:
• Before the update: The shutter could be released at any time, regardless
of the options selected for Custom Settings a1 (AF-C priority
selection) and a2 (AF-S priority selection).
• After the update: When Focus is selected for Custom Setting a2 (AF-S
priority selection), the shutter can no longer be released in single-
point AF AF-area mode if the camera fails to focus using single-servo
autofocus.
